原文:[数据结构与算法] 入栈出栈操作总结

最近要参加数据结构与算法期末考试了,在这里总结一下出栈入栈的一些常规操作。 参考了别人写的代码,自己又把代码敲了一遍。但是还是不熟悉。 一回生,二回熟嘛 多多练习就能掌握了。 ...

2019-07-01 16:11 0 2087 推荐指数:

查看详情

数据结构C语言实现----操作

1.顶是没有元素的,顶是一个空值 2.把一个元素压进栈时,不要给顶的地址赋值,而是赋值给指针     例如:你在结构体中定义了 char *top;       那么你要把元素date赋值给*top,而不是top       赋值完成后,top++,因为顶没有值 代码 ...

Fri Jul 17 00:38:00 CST 2020 0 584
数据结构算法--、队列()

hello,everybody. 我们又见面了,这次我们一起来学习数据结构中,非常有意思的两种结构—Stack ,Queue. 首先来学习一下: :限定只在表尾进行删除插入操作的线性表。 顾名思义,是一种特殊的线性表。它特殊在什么地方呢?它只能在表尾进行插入或删除操作,又就意味着 ...

Wed Jun 11 01:22:00 CST 2014 0 5168
数据结构算法

什么是 百度百科上,是这么定义的: (stack)又名堆栈,它是一种运算受限的线性表。限定仅在表尾进行插入和删除操作的线性表。这一端被称为顶,相对地,把另一端称为栈底。向一个插入新元素又称作进栈、或压,它是把新元素放到顶元素的上面,使之成为新的顶元素;从一 ...

Thu Aug 15 20:13:00 CST 2019 1 394
数据结构操作

定义:是限定仅在表尾进行插入或删除操作的线性表。 由于只有一边开口存取数据,称开口的那一端为“顶”,封死的那一端为“栈底”(类似于盛水的木桶,从哪进去的最后还得从哪出来)。 操作数据元素的方法 操作数据元素只有两种动作: :在顶插入一个元素的操作 ...

Thu Oct 14 03:33:00 CST 2021 0 247
数据结构算法(2)——和队列

前言:题图无关,只是好看,接下来就来复习一下和队列的相关知识 前序文章: 数据结构算法(1)——数组与链表(https://www.jianshu.com/p/7b93b3570875) 什么是 是一种用于存储数据的简单数据结构(与链表类似)。数据 ...

Fri Jul 06 18:37:00 CST 2018 1 1233
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M